.gfForm label.noShow{display:none}.gfForm input:not([type=checkbox],[type=radio]),.gfForm select,.gfForm search,.gfForm email,.gfForm textarea{color:#000;text-align:left;background-color:#fff;border:.5px solid #00000080;border-radius:.625rem;width:100%;padding:.5rem 1rem;font-size:.875rem;display:inline;margin-bottom:0!important}.gfForm input:not([type=checkbox],[type=radio]):focus,.gfForm select:focus,.gfForm search:focus,.gfForm email:focus,.gfForm textarea:focus{border-color:#000;outline:none}.gfForm input:not([type=checkbox],[type=radio]):valid,.gfForm select:valid,.gfForm search:valid,.gfForm email:valid,.gfForm textarea:valid{outline:none}.gfForm input:not([type=checkbox],[type=radio])::-webkit-search-cancel-button{appearance:none;display:none}.gfForm select::-webkit-search-cancel-button{appearance:none;display:none}.gfForm search::-webkit-search-cancel-button{appearance:none;display:none}.gfForm email::-webkit-search-cancel-button{appearance:none;display:none}.gfForm textarea::-webkit-search-cancel-button{appearance:none;display:none}.gfForm.error input,.gfForm.error select,.gfForm.error search,.gfForm.error email,.gfForm.error textarea{border-color:red}.gfForm textarea{height:4rem;padding:.5rem 1rem}.gfForm input[type=checkbox]{appearance:none;background-color:#edeeec80;border:1px solid #0000001a;border-radius:.25rem;width:1em;height:1em;padding:0;font-size:1em;position:relative}.gfForm input[type=checkbox]:checked{background-color:#e6f4ec}.gfForm input[type=checkbox]:checked:before{content:"";color:#000;font-family:FontAwesomeLight;font-size:.75rem;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);font-weight:400!important}.gfForm input[type=submit],.gfForm button{color:#fff;background-color:#507c77;border:1px solid #507c77;border-radius:.5rem;width:100%;height:3rem;margin:0;padding:0 2.5rem;font-family:manropesemibold,sans-serif;font-size:1rem;font-weight:600!important}.gfForm input[type=submit]:hover,.gfForm button:hover{color:#507c77;background:0 0}.gfForm button.cancel,.gfForm a.button.cancel{color:#000;background-color:#f2f4f1;border-color:#f2f4f1}.gfForm button.cancel:hover,.gfForm a.button.cancel:hover{border-color:#000}.gfForm button.searchClear{width:1rem!important;height:1rem!important}.gfForm button.searchClear:disabled{display:none}.gfForm button.searchClear{background:0 0;border:none;margin:0;padding:0;position:absolute;top:50%;right:1rem;transform:translateY(-50%)}.gfForm button.searchClear:before{content:"";color:#000000bf;font-family:FontAwesomeLight;font-size:1rem;line-height:1;position:absolute;top:0;left:0;font-weight:400!important}.gfForm button.searchClear>span{display:none}.gfForm p.fieldNote{margin:.5em 0 0 15rem;font-size:.75rem}.gfForm div.formFieldWrapper{width:100%;position:relative}.gfForm div.formFieldWrapper:not(.checkbox){flex-direction:column;margin-bottom:1.75rem;display:flex}.gfForm div.formFieldWrapper:not(.checkbox):last-child{margin-bottom:0;padding-bottom:1.75rem}.gfForm div.formFieldWrapper.buttons{flex-direction:row;gap:.75rem}.gfForm div.formFieldWrapper.checkbox{grid-template-columns:1rem 1fr;column-gap:.75rem;margin:0 0 1.5rem;display:grid}.gfForm div.formFieldWrapper.checkbox:last-of-type{margin-bottom:0}.gfForm div.formFieldWrapper.checkbox label{margin:0;font-size:.8rem}.gfForm:not(.labelsOutside) div.formFieldWrapper input:not([type=checkbox],[type=radio]),.gfForm:not(.labelsOutside) div.formFieldWrapper select,.gfForm:not(.labelsOutside) div.formFieldWrapper search,.gfForm:not(.labelsOutside) div.formFieldWrapper email,.gfForm:not(.labelsOutside) div.formFieldWrapper textarea{padding-top:1.25rem}.gfForm:not(.labelsOutside) div.formFieldWrapper label{color:#0009;font-family:manropebold,sans-serif;font-size:1rem;transition:all .3s linear;position:absolute;top:50%;left:1rem;transform:translateY(-50%);font-weight:700!important}.gfForm:not(.labelsOutside) div.formFieldWrapper.checkbox label{position:static}.gfForm:not(.labelsOutside) div.formFieldWrapper:focus-within label,.gfForm:not(.labelsOutside) div.formFieldWrapper label.filled{color:#000;top:2px;transform:none}.gfForm:not(.labelsOutside) div.formFieldWrapper div.dropzone{background-color:#f2f4f1}.gfForm.labelsOutside label,.gfForm.labelsOutside legend{margin-bottom:.875rem;font-family:manroperegular,sans-serif;font-size:1.5rem;font-weight:400!important}.gfForm.labelsOutside>button:not(.ssoButton){flex:0}.gfForm.labelsOutside input[type=submit],.gfForm.labelsOutside button{white-space:nowrap;width:fit-content}.gfForm.labelsOutside.vttWrapper{grid-template:"label label label""field field field"1fr".record done"1rem/1fr 1rem 1rem;column-gap:1rem;display:grid}.gfForm.labelsOutside.vttWrapper>label{grid-area:label}.gfForm.labelsOutside.vttWrapper>input[type=text],.gfForm.labelsOutside.vttWrapper>textarea{grid-area:field;margin-bottom:.5rem!important}.gfForm.labelsOutside.vttWrapper>button.gf-record-button{grid-area:record}.gfForm.labelsOutside.vttWrapper>button.gf-send-vtt-button{grid-area:done}div.twoColumns{flex-flow:wrap;gap:2rem;margin-bottom:1.75rem;display:flex}div.twoColumns>*{flex:0 0 calc(50% - 1rem)}div.twoColumns fieldset.addChats div.scrollArea,div.twoColumns fieldset.addSpaces div.scrollArea{height:12rem;overflow-y:auto}@media (max-width:600px){div.twoColumns{flex-direction:column}div.twoColumns>*{flex:none}}div.miniFormWrapper{flex-direction:column;margin-bottom:4em;display:flex}div.miniFormWrapper h2{margin:0 0 1.5rem}div.miniFormWrapper h2~p{margin:0}div.miniFormWrapper form{margin-top:1.5rem}input.disabled,button.disabled{color:#fff!important;cursor:default!important;background-color:#fafafa!important}
